What front light bar is this? And how did you mount it. I’ve done so much research trying to find a light bar or mount and wescott designs is all I’ve found and don’t love it.
Thanks
It’s a Baja Designs onx6 dual power 30”. I actually used the included mounting brackets straight into the AEV bumper and notched the trim plastic around the feet. Let me know if I can help.

I had the same issue, Westcott is all I’ve seen out there and I really don’t like the way it looks and certainly didn’t like the price.
